Liliana Marques is a scholar working on Civil and Structural Engineering, Building and Construction and Mechanics of Materials. According to data from OpenAlex, Liliana Marques has authored 16 papers receiving a total of 374 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Civil and Structural Engineering, 9 papers in Building and Construction and 5 papers in Mechanics of Materials. Recurrent topics in Liliana Marques's work include Structural Load-Bearing Analysis (14 papers), Structural Behavior of Reinforced Concrete (9 papers) and Structural Response to Dynamic Loads (4 papers). Liliana Marques is often cited by papers focused on Structural Load-Bearing Analysis (14 papers), Structural Behavior of Reinforced Concrete (9 papers) and Structural Response to Dynamic Loads (4 papers). Liliana Marques collaborates with scholars based in Portugal, Austria and Germany. Liliana Marques's co-authors include Luís Simões da Silva, Carlos Rebelo, Trayana Tankova, Andreas Taras, D.A. Nethercot, Paulo Vila Real, Richard Greiner, Rui Simões, P.C.G. da S. Vellasco and Aldina Santiago and has published in prestigious journals such as Engineering Structures, Journal of Constructional Steel Research and Structures.
